OK, for those that couldn't stream, here's what they said:

David Dalati reported about training camp:

Myers went down wityh ankle during goal line drills, he heard him yell.

Kubiak not happy with practice, said it was sloppy all around. Broadcasters said it could be the guys reacting to 3 straight days of being in pads and plus today being the hottest day of camp so far.

Kyle Shanahan is now the full time play caller. He will be on the sidelines during the game, not in the booth. He noted that Kyle called all of the plays during the last game of the 08 season.

Jaque Reeves went down with a leg injury, but was able to walk it off.

Doing 7 on 7, 11 on 11, and 1 on 1 drills.
During the 11 on 11, a lot of goal line work today, that's when Myers went down.

Jamnes Casey had 2 really good catches, 1 was highlight real worthy....FWIW.
Kyle Shanahan is excited to see Casey in the preseason games.

Arain Foster (sp) gaining attention- looks good in size and mobility, but probably Chris Brown's job to lose as back up.

Conner Barwin was put at right end and Mario at left end when doing the drills with the #1s.

Frank Bush:

Mario- taking his game to a whole other level, looks even better than last year. More mature and finishing plays.

Travis Johnson- will assess him after he heals up. I took it as he will more than likely be cut by listening to Bush's comments. Sounded like they weren't happy with him at all.

Adibi & Diles have a big battle going for LB spot.

Barwin battling really well.

Safety postion has a good battle going on.

Antionio Smith will be a rush tackle when Barwin comes in.
